Understanding Fragrance: Notes and Duration
Before diving into application techniques, it's important to understand how fragrances work. Perfumes are composed of top notes, middle notes, and base notes. Top notes are what you notice at first, but their duration is short. The middle notes emerge later and form the body of the scent, while the base notes are what linger on the skin the longest.

The Best Places to Apply Perfume
One of the keys to making your perfume last longer is to apply it in strategic places. Here are the ideal spots:
- Pulses: Apply perfume to your wrists, behind your ears, and on the inside of your elbows. These areas generate heat, which helps release the scent.
- Head and Neck: Spray a little perfume on the back of your neck and hair. Be careful not to oversaturate, as hair can absorb a lot of the scent.
- Chest and Heart Area: This is also a hot spot that can help the perfume project for longer.
How to Prepare Your Skin for Perfume
Preparing your skin is essential for effective application. Well-hydrated skin retains fragrance better. Here are some tips:
- Use a fragrance-free moisturizer before applying perfume, which will help set it.
- Apply perfume right after showering when your pores are still open.
- Avoid applying perfume to clothing, as this can affect its longevity and the way it is projected.

Common Mistakes in Applying Perfume
Although applying perfume may seem simple, there are some mistakes many of us make. Here are some of the most common:
- Rubbing your wrists: This can break up the fragrance molecules and change your scent.
- Over-applying: Too much can be overwhelming for you and those around you.
- Forget touch-ups: Throughout the day, your perfume can fade, so be sure to carry some extra with you.
